Ashton Athletic 5 Garstang 1 - Sat Mar 23rd

Match Report: Ashton Athletic vs Garstang

In a thrilling encounter at Brocstedes Park, Ashton Athletic secured a convincing 5-1 victory over Garstang in challenging weather conditions. Here's a breakdown of the match:

Dramatic Start: The game kicked off with a bang as three goals were scored within the first 10 minutes. Josh High opened the scoring for Ashton just three minutes into the game, followed by Zach Conway adding a second in the 8th minute. However, Garstang quickly responded with a goal from Andrew Murphy, keeping the game intense from the start.

First-Half Dominance: Ashton maintained their momentum throughout the first half. Thomas Romano, awarded Man of the Match, extended their lead with a goal in the 37th minute. Just before halftime, Dek Hill found the net, sending Ashton into the break with a commanding 4-1 lead.

Second-Half Display: The Yellows continued to assert their dominance in the second half, with Dek Hill adding his second goal of the game in the 64th minute. Despite Garstang's efforts, Ashton's strong performance prevailed.

Overall Performance: Ashton showcased an excellent all-round display, with standout contributions throughout the team. Despite Garstang's resilience, Ashton's skill and determination secured a well-deserved victory.

Looking Ahead: With this win, Ashton Athletic prepare for their upcoming fixture against Ilkley Town next Saturday in the North West Counties Division One North and are hoping to make it 5 wins from 5 games.

A commendable display of skill and teamwork over the last month from The Yellows sets a positive tone for their future matches.

Match Preview - Here's a glimpse of what to expect:

Ashton Athletic enter the match riding high on a wave of success, having secured three consecutive wins in their last three outings. With an impressive tally of 10 goals scored during this winning streak, Ashton are brimming with confidence and hungry for another victory.

In contrast, Garstang finds themselves in a precarious position, languishing in 16th place with only one win in their last six matches. Eager to climb out of the relegation zone, Garstang will be determined to upset Ashton's winning streak and make a statement on the pitch.
